I have a panasonic record player. On it also has an A-track player and radio. it's old. But i don't know how old it is. The lady i got it from said it was from the early sixties... but unless the bottom half of my player was added on later it couldn't be from the early sixties, with the A-track and all.. any way, when i bought it, it was on this auto play thing. there was like a crap load of records on top of the long needle in the middle, and when the needle finished playing the arm would get out of the way, one record would drop and it would play that record. when i boxed it up and took it my house and set it all up again i didn't know

Photobucket doesn't have your pix....but if your Panasonic unit has an 8-track it is probably from the early seventies. 8-track players became popular in the late sixties and peaked in the early to mid seventies. Your set has an automatic record changer, probably made by BSR. Millions of these were made in the 70's, and they can be a lot of fun.
